Пример 1 — AWS Access Key, зафиксированный в публичном репозитории GitHub#

Класс инцидента: SECRET_LEAK Серьезность: КРИТИЧЕСКАЯ Результат: РЕШЕНО Класс удержания жизненного цикла: КРИТИЧЕСКИЙ (7 лет) Используемые операторы: ingest · classify · map_surface_area · derive_rectification_steps · generate_readonly_plan · request_operator_approval · execute.remove_file · execute.rotate_secret

Сценарий#

В 07:00 UTC срабатывает вебхук сканирования секретов GitHub, сообщая, что коммит e3fa9b2 в публичном репозитории acme-corp/payment-service содержит жестко закодированный ключ доступа AWS (AKIA...) с правами администратора IAM. Ключ активен и еще не использовался после его раскрытия. Файл config/deploy.env был загружен на 4 минуты раньше. Время на устранение проблемы критично — каждая минута, в течение которой ключ остается активным, может быть использована в злонамеренных целях.

Заметки после инцидента#

История git для acme-corp/payment-service все еще содержит коммит e3fa9b2c с открытым ключом. Это вне сферы исполнения ISM, но является подлинным остаточным риском. flag_for_followup с MANUAL_REMEDIATION_REQUIRED и THIRD_PARTY_COORDINATION (поддержка GitHub BFG/перезапись истории) должен быть поднят оператором, проводящим проверку. RetentionClass CRITICAL означает, что эта запись сохраняется в течение 7 лет.


Пример 2 — Критическая уязвимость CVE в транзитивной зависимости npm#

Класс инцидента: DEPENDENCY_CVE Степень серьезности: ВЫСОКАЯ Результат: РЕШЕНО (с открытым последующим тикетом) Класс удержания жизненного цикла: СТАНДАРТНЫЙ (2 года) Используемые операторы: ingest · classify · flag_uncertainty · map_surface_area · hold_for_review · derive_rectification_steps · generate_readonly_plan · request_operator_approval · execute.patch_dependency · execute.flag_for_followup

Сценарий#

В 08:30 UTC служба сканирования зависимостей ACME сообщает, что fast-xml-parser@4.2.4 — транзитивная зависимость, подключенная через @acme/api-gateway@2.11.0 — затронута уязвимостью CVE-2026-31814: уязвимость прототипного загрязнения в методе parse() (CVSS 9.1). Пакет появляется в трех производственных службах. Однако сканер также сообщает, что одна служба (legacy-ingest) использует пользовательский форк fast-xml-parser с тем же семантическим версионированием, зафиксированным файлом патча монорепозитория. Планировщик не может подтвердить, повлияет ли патч стандартного пакета на форк — поэтому поднимается флаг неопределенности, и перед продолжением планирования устанавливается удержание.

Пример 3 — Публично доступное хранилище GCS, содержащее файлы экспорта PII#

Класс инцидента: MISCONFIGURATION Серьезность: ВЫСОКАЯ Результат: РЕШЕНО (все шаги через flag_for_followup — требуется изменение инфраструктуры) Класс хранения жизненного цикла: СТАНДАРТНЫЙ (2 года) Используемые операторы: ingest · classify · map_surface_area · flag_uncertainty · derive_rectification_steps · generate_readonly_plan · request_operator_approval · execute.flag_for_followup × 2

Сценарий#

В 10:00 UTC сканер облачной конфигурации ACME сообщает, что GCS бакет acme-analytics-exports-prod имеет allUsers доступ на чтение в своей IAM политике — что делает все объекты общедоступными в интернете. Бакет содержит ежедневные файлы экспорта PII (списки электронных почт клиентов, сводки заказов), сгенерированные аналитическим конвейером. Неправильная конфигурация присутствует в течение 11 дней на основе журналов аудита Cloud. Поскольку исправление IAM политики GCS и аудит раскрытия данных являются операциями инфраструктуры, управляемыми Terraform, ISM не может применить исправление напрямую — оба шага должны быть отмечены для ручного восстановления.

Ключевая точка дизайна#

Этот пример иллюстрирует использование ISM исключительно в качестве координационного и аудиторского уровня, а не уровня выполнения. Ни один шаг не изменяет целевой объект — оба являются flag_for_followup. Запись все еще достигает RESOLVED, потому что все шаги плана являются STEP_EXECUTED (статус FLAGGED учитывается). Запись ISM теперь служит авторитетной бумагой, связывающей инцидент с двумя последующими рабочими элементами, принадлежащими командам инфраструктуры и конфиденциальности.


Пример 4 — Скомпрометированный ключ учетной записи службы GCP с ошибкой ротации хранилища#

Класс инцидента: UNAUTHORIZED_ACCESS Серьезность: КРИТИЧЕСКИЙ Результат (родитель): СБОЙ Результат (дочерний): РЕШЕНО Жизненный цикл — родитель: КРИТИЧЕСКОЕ хранение · ЗАДЕРЖКА_АРХИВАЦИИ_СБОЯ (24ч) Жизненный цикл — дочерний: КРИТИЧЕСКОЕ хранение · СДЕЛАНО_ИЗ глубина родословной 1 Используемые операторы (родитель): ingest · classify · map_surface_area · derive_rectification_steps · generate_readonly_plan · request_operator_approval · execute.rotate_secretЧАСТИЧНОЕ_ВЫПОЛНЕНИЕ Используемые операторы (дочерний): ingest (СДЕЛАНО_ИЗ) · classify · map_surface_area · derive_rectification_steps · request_operator_approval · execute.rotate_secret · execute.flag_for_followup

Сценарий#

В 11:15 UTC SIEM компании ACME срабатывает на аномальный шаблон аутентификации: ключ сервисного аккаунта GCP для data-export-sa@acme-prod.iam.gserviceaccount.com используется с IP-адреса в Восточной Европе, не связанного с известной инфраструктурой ACME. Ключ был последний раз изменен 6 месяцев назад. ISM инициирует ротацию через движок секретов GCP HashiCorp Vault. Ротация начинается, но движок секретов Vault GCP возвращает ошибку в середине ротации — старая версия ключа деактивирована, но новая версия ключа никогда не записывается в Vault. Подложка обнаруживает это неопределенное состояние и выдает PARTIAL_EXECUTION, переводя родительскую запись в FAULTED. Дочерняя запись создается для безопасного завершения устранения проблемы.
